Schedule not working as it should

Hi,

I have a set of two EufyCam2 and one wireless Video Doorbell 2K connected to one base via WiFi.
Everything works as it should (that is the cameras connect to the base with strong signal, motion detection works and notifications are delivered, …) but scheduled change of modes does not work at all.

I have defined two custom modes: “Motion activated” in which motion detection features for all three cameras are enabled, and “Motion deactivated” in which motion detection features for all three cameras are disabled.



In the “Scheduled” mode I have setup some times in which the motion is deactivated (when are going to be at home and people are around) and some times in which motion is activated (when movement is not expected).

Problem is that even the schedule looks as I configured, the notifications of mode change do not occur at the time they should. For example, this morning, I should have gotten a “mode change” notification at 08:20, but I received it at 10:21.

My system is configured to Denmark, so I totally assume that the times displayed in the schedule view are “local” times.
However the time specified in the recordings is 2 hours behind and I suspect the time in which the mode change occurs is also shifted these two hours.
Of course, summertime changes will make these two hour shift into one whenever it happens, forcing me to change the schedule.

Could you please align the cameras time with the time displayed in the “schedule” UI and make it local to the time zone of the system?
Nowhere in the manuals it says that all times displayed are UTC (nor a normal user should know what that means) and the user should not be forced to change schedules when time changes because light savings.

This probably won’t fix this…. But I would try this. First delete the current schedule. Then go in and change the time zones to somewhere else…. Reboot everything and then change the time zone back to the correct time zone . Then rebuild your schedule. Oh…. And leave out the “deactivated” mode. The schedule will default to “disarmed” on the blank spots.
